How Net Worth for Private Individuals Is Estimated
Estimating the net worth of private individuals like Sharelle Rosado requires a blend of public data, speculative analysis, and industry benchmarks. Unlike corporations or public figures with transparent financial filings, private individuals often obscure their assets and income streams. Common methodologies include:
- Public asset tracking (real estate, stock portfolios, luxury assets).
- Income stream analysis (business revenue, brand partnerships, digital monetization).
- Third-party valuations from financial analysts or industry reports.
However, these methods face significant limitations. For example, inflation and market volatility can skew asset valuations, while unverified income sources (e.g., crypto investments or private equity) complicate accurate estimation. Without tax filings or verified financial disclosures, even industry experts rely on educated guesses.
